Etymology

[edit]

Inherited from Middle High German smorotzer. By surface analysis, schmarotzen +‎ -er.

Pronunciation

[edit]
  • IPA(key): /ʃmaˈʁɔtsɐ/
  • Audio (Germany (Berlin)):(file)
  • Hyphenation: Schma‧rot‧zer

Noun

[edit]

Schmarotzer m (strong, genitive Schmarotzers, plural Schmarotzer, feminine Schmarotzerin)

  1. (biology) parasite
    Synonym: Parasit
  2. (derogatory) freeloader, sponger (male or of unspecified gender)
    Synonyms: Nassauer, Schnorrer
